If I do go out for coffee, it’s gotta be good for a whole raft of reasons including the barista and coffee quality. Some local cafés kicking goals in Perth in my book are Tiger Tiger, Boucla, and Epic Espresso.
Perth’s recently become far more educated in its coffee culture in spite of the fact that DOME originated here. Nothing against Dome personally, just find it impersonal. A café version of Maccas.
If you like to do coffee at home and have the implements to do so there’s some great roasters here. Five Senses, Fiori, Essenza and many others besides. This means that its possible to get freshly roasted beans virtually anywhere, anytime. You don’t have to spend a fortune with them either and this means supporting a local industry as opposed to buying in Segafreddo, Lavazza et al. Nothing against them either. Just like supporting local businesses.
I love the daily quest for pouring the “perfect” espresso in the morning. Getting the right amount of brown liquid out of the machine in around 20 seconds. Then, if I remember to buy it, texturing milk so its creamy, not foamy. Hot but not burnt.
My favourite implements are my Rancilio Miss Silvia with matching Rocky grinder at home. At work, the Presso’s enabled great shots of coffee without having to lug a huge machine between venues. btw, the following video is not by me or about me but I love its’ creator’s work. Very cool.
